    LOL This is a Canadian TV drama that is a hit around the world. It’s about the lives of the students of Degrassi High in Toronto, Canada. The show has garnered praise from the LGBTQ Community for years for its portrayal of the aforementioned community in high school settings and showing them as real individuals instead of characters or stereotypes.

    For the past three seasons they have introduced two, masculine gays on the football team and they are the two lifting weights.
